This oven is to be installed and connected to the electricity supply only by an authorized person.

If the installation requires alterations to the domestic electrical system, call a qualified electrician. The

electrician should also check that the socket cable section is suitable for the electricity drawn by the oven.

The oven must be grounded.

To connect the oven to the mains, do not use adapters, reducers or branching devices as they can cause

overheating and burning.

Installation must comply with your local building and electricity regulations.

Failure to install the oven correctly could invalidate any warranty or liability claims.

Before you install the oven, please make sure that

The oven will rest on a surface that can support its weight.

The countertop and oven cavity are square and level, and are the required dimensions.

The height from the floor suits the user.

The oven door can open fully without obstruction.

Electrical requirements

Connect oven with copper wire only.
Do not cut the conduit.
A U.L. listed conduit connector must be provided at the junction box.
Do not ground to a gas pipe.
Do not have a fuse in the grounding or neutral circuit.
Fuse both sides of the line.
A time delay fuse or circuit breaker is recommended. If using a time delay fuse, then fuse both sides of the

line.

Flexible armored cable from the appliance should be connected directly to the junction box.
Connect directly to the fused disconnect (or circuit breaker box) through flexible, armored or non-metallic

sheathed, copper cable (with grounding wire).

If codes permit and a separate grounding wire is used, it is recommended that a qualified electrician

determine that the grounding path and wire gauge are in accordance with local codes.

Do not use an extension cord with this appliance.

When you install the oven

Do not seal the oven into the cabinetry with silicone or glue. This makes future servicing difficult. Fisher &

Paykel will not cover the costs of removing the oven, or of damage caused by this removal.

Use the supplied screws to secure the oven to the cabinetry. Do not over-tighten the screws.

Do not stand on the door, or place heavy objects on it.

Do not lift the oven by the door handle.

Take extra care not to damage the lower trim of the oven.
